                    I'm wondering since now my current maid agrees to no day-offs, how does she send $$ home? Do I have to send for her? Where and how can I do that? My previous maids all go to Lucky Plaza to send $$. Do I have to go there too? :?


                    Also, is it reasonable to pay her $30 extra on top of her monthly salary of $350 to compensate for her day-off?

                    Thanks in advance!
                    My maids don't have day offs. but when they need to send money back, we'll either go on their behalf, or find a day to bring them to western union/sing post to get it done. (FYI, mine both Indo; and this is the only way I know).

                    But my maid is unmarried so she doesn't have so many familial cares. most of the time, they will prefer to keep the money in the bank rather than send it back to be frittered away by the family. Also it's \"cheaper\" to keep money here and bring it all back when they go back for holiday/for good than pay remittance fees.
